Output ef4ae6f1cd3d677feac4ae4fdf8061a41059c338d473df024f5e8c742bc018e6:4

value
553202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5507ceb53d0f7370c5a83fe7fade5bbc4f4e5b7d OP_EQUAL
address
39SciKZ2hiHyYdaDpgDvZMAriTfaDUnSvA
transaction
ef4ae6f1cd3d677feac4ae4fdf8061a41059c338d473df024f5e8c742bc018e6
confirmations
117030
spent
true